**Q: What do I do if the Linkpath staging resolver rejects my deep-link test tokens?**

A: This usually means the routing manifest cache expired. Re-authenticate the Linkpath resolver from the tools menu before retrying your route. When prompted during re-authentication, the resolver asks for the shared recovery passphrase, which is recorded directly below.

unlock words, bawef-kahap: sorax-sorir-quenys-aldok

### Timezone gotchas in report exports

If a customer says their Lanternview export totals look "off by a day," it's almost always timezone handling. Exports are generated in UTC, but the UI shows the workspace's local zone, so rows near midnight shift buckets. Don't re-run the export — it won't help. The full walkthrough, with examples per region, is on the page below.

wiki page, kahog-hahig: https://vault.zemvargrid.internal/display/deploy/repo/settings/merge_requests/job/settings/6f3b933774dbc5320a4daa18

Subject: Turnstile counter key rotation — heads up for Thursday's sync

Hey team,

Quick note before the weekly sync: we rotated the credential for the Gatewick turnstile counter service, the internal thing that aggregates entry counts from the Harrowfield Stadium gates. Old key dies end of week, so anyone running the ingest locally needs to swap it before then. Dashboards should pick up the change automatically once the collector restarts. Shout in the sync if anything looks off. The new key for the Gatewick service is below.

API key for bageg-kajef: vxb2-ss

As a plugin author, confirm your integration handles the new structured payload: status, environment, and rollout percentage are now separate fields rather than a single message string. Bots parsing the old free-text format will silently show stale statuses, so update matchers and test against the sandbox channel on Corvane staging. Announcements for canceled rollouts now fire a distinct event — subscribe to it explicitly. Record the build you validated against using the token that appears below.

session token of taguf-fafop = htk14_d9cbf74e1cdbce